AUGUST 29
Ullambana (BU)
On Ullambana, Mahayana Buddhists make offerings to the Triple Gem (the Buddha, the Dharma/Teachings, & the Sangha – the monastic community) on behalf of ancestors.
Raksha Bandhan (HI)
This festival celebrates the emotional relationship between a brother and a sister. On this auspicious day, the sisters tie Rakhi (a decorated thread) on thier brother's wrist and pray for their well-being and the brothers take pledge to protect their sisters from all the harms and troubles.
